Board of Trustees’ meeting was held on 28th June 2018. Lt. General (Retd) Hamid Javaid, President Al-Shifa Trust updated the Board on development of projects and review of hospital activities.
He highlighted the significant growth in number of patients during last year and corresponding enhancement in capacity in view of the increased workload. The Board approved the budget for the year 2018-2019.
Annual Day Celebration - PM Announces Rs. 200 Million GrantAl-Shifa Trust Eye Hospital held its 27th Annual Day function where the chief guest was the then Prime Minister of Pakistan Mr. Shahid Khaqan Abbasi. Prime Minister lauded the services of late General Jahandad Khan for establishing this facility which has now become an institution of international repute. The Prime Minister was briefed about the under construction Children Eye Hospital which will be first of its kind in the region, and will go a long way in providing state of the art facilities to children’s eye diseases. Contributions of local and foreign donors including Oil and Gas Development Company Limited (OGDCL) and Pakistan Petroleum Limited (PPL) were greatly appreciated. All outstanding doctors, position holders and employees of the year at Al-Shifa Trust Eye Hospitals were conferred with certificates of merit and recognition by the Prime Minister.
The PM very kindly announced Rs. 200 million grant for the under construction children eye hospital.

Al-Shifa Trust Eye Hospital has set another record with the signing of an MoU for the establishment of Pakistan’s first Eye Bank at Al-Shifa Trust Eye Hospital Rawalpindi. A simple ceremony was held at Al-Shifa Trust to formally sign the MOU between Al-Shifa and Eversight USA.
Mr. Collin Ross and Mr. Erik Hellier of Eversight USA visited Al-Shifa to see the development work of the project.
Al-Shifa Trust is presently conducting almost 70-80 corneal eye transplants per month. The eye bank will serve as a catalyst for more transplants in the country as well.
Four major financial donors Mr Akbar Matto, Mr. Tallat Fazil, Mr. Rafiq Parsa and Lt. General Masood Aslam were recognized and appreciated for their continuous and regular support. A plaque was also placed in cornea department in memory of the Eye Donors who have donated their eyes for our patients.

Al-Shifa Trust has the largest Pediatrics Ophthalmology facility in Pakistan and with increasing number of patients in pediatrics, construction of an exclusive Children Eye Hospital was inevitable. Al-Shifa Trust realized the importance and magnitude of this cause and started the
construction of this facility with an estimated cost of approximately Rs. One Billion. The project will be completed by the end of 2019. We aim to improve and extend our services in the domain of children eye care across the board with involvement from all strata of the society in this noble cause.

Al-Shifa Trust is taking its mission to fight blindness to all areas of Pakistan. In this endeavor to provide eye care services in remote areas, Al-Shifa has planned to build a facility in Chakwal. For this purpose, land has been acquired for constructing facility to cater for 500 OPD and 50 surgeries per day. Al-Shifa Trust believes in giving its best services to all communities.

Al-Shifa Trust has acquired latest laser technology for the treatment of refractory Glaucoma cases for its Glaucoma department. The inclusion for Glaucoma surgical manage-ment is Cyclo G6 / MicroPulse device for Cyclophotocoagulation which provides a safe and efficacious solution for the disease control. It is an effective choice for treating some of the most refractory Glaucoma cases where conventional incision Glaucoma surgery is risky or unlikely to provide satisfactory results. Dr. Aaila Chaudhry, a leading Ophthalmologist from USA, also conducted a training session at the hospital. While introducing this state of
the art, non-incisional, noninvasive laser unit, Dr. Chaudhry said, “The primary advantage of this modality is that it provides a gentler approach with improved efficacy and safety profile”.
A research paper presented by Glaucoma department was selected among the top 50 outstanding abstracts at the World Ophthalmology Congress 2018 in Barcelona. The paper co-authored by Prof. Dr. Farah Akhtar and Dr. Mahmood Ali, is the first quality of life study addressing Pakistani subjects published in the international literature. The paper reports the effects of Glaucoma on the quality of life in Pakistani Glaucoma patients.

General ophthalmology is the backbone of any eye hospital and here at Al-Shifa it is the largest Division of the hospital. General Ophthalmology has expanded the number of clinics in both OPD I and II; has acquired new OPD and OT equipment; and has started the wet lab for training of Residents. In addition to three Consultants, Registrars have been hired to meet the expanding clinical and training demands. As the largest number of surgeries is in the domain of cataract, this expansion has streamlined with clearer pre and post-op responsibilities. This has led to a shorter waiting time for operations, fewer complications and better management. Moreover, this has taken much of the cataract load off the sub-specialty surgeons as well.

Outreach CampsACCO (Al-Shifa Center for Community Ophthalmology) runs one of the widest spread outreach programmes for the prevention of blindness in the country. The objective of ACCO is to deliver quality Eye Care services at the door step of the community in rural and underserved population. In outreach camps, screenings as well as surgeries were conducted with the provision of medication
and spectacles. Complicated cases requiring complex surgeries are referred to the main hospital where the patients are provided free treatment. The Outreach Programme has also helped the community by promoting awareness about Eye Care. The details of the magnitude of Free Outreach Eye Screening Camps are given below:

Al-Shifa Research Center-Capacity building in progressAl-Shifa Research Center has been established at Al-Shifa under the leadership of Prof. Dr. Wajid Ali Khan. The Center envisions being the center of excellence for conducting world-class creative bio medical research activities that enhances the knowledge base and contributes towards improving the health care system and social advancement for the people of Pakistan.
The purpose of the Research Center is to emphasize rigorous research fundamentals while stimulating innovation and providing talented students and faculty a high standard research facility in the
institution. Dr. Ume Sughra Assistant Professor at MSPH Department is designated as Research Associate and focal person for the research activities.
The objectives of research center are to work in coordination with the head of departments, to identify areas of research and provide operational support to the institution’s research activities and programs. The aim is to help improve the quality of research and rating of Al-Shifa Journal of Ophthalmology; and to explore collaborations with national and international organizations.
